Overview

Project management of our annual carbon auditing process, including coordinating data collection across the departments; working with our external consultancy to ensure the results are robust and identifying areas for further improvement and ways to expand our measurement to new parts of our supply chain. Support the ongoing rollout of our pioneering climate literacy training to staff across the business. Be a key point of contact and active participant in industry-wide initiatives such as Ad Net Zero, identifying opportunities for the Guardian to share its expertise and drive progress in areas such as measurement of advertising emissions and climate literacy. Work with other departments to embed sustainability initiatives in their areas of the business and identify new and innovative ways that we can address our environmental impact. Help plan and deliver internal communications and events for staff on sustainability-related topics, create materials, and work with our Comms team on how best to engage our audiences on our progress and plans to colleagues. Champion sustainability action across the business and the media industry.

We are known for our world-leading environment reporting, and as a business we hold ourselves to the same high standards when it comes to our own impact on the climate and nature. In 2019 the Guardian set an ambitious goal: cut our greenhouse gas emissions by two-thirds while deepening our leadership in environment journalism. We\'ve reduced our footprint, expanded climate coverage and helped shape the global debate. We\'ve also strengthened the sustainability of our internal operations in the last five years. Role and Reporting

We are looking for a new Sustainability Manager to help maintain our current high standards and drive progress in new areas. The sustainability team at the Guardian is a small central team so this role will have a big influence on our priorities and have a lot of visibility across the organisation. The role will report into the Director Sustainability & Operational Transformation and work closely with wider teams across our business, including workplace, publishing (newspaper operations), advertising, communications and regional offices in the US and Australia.
